Hydrated ethanol rises again on the USP Indicator; anhydrous ethanol closes the week practically stable.

Hydrated ethanol, used in flex-fuel cars or originally ethanol-powered cars, rose again after two weeks of decline according to the Cepea/Esalq Indicator from USP. In the week of May 27 to 31, the biofuel was sold by mills at R$ 2.3076 per liter compared to R$ 2.2534 the previous week, an increase of 2.41% compared to the two periods.

On the other hand, anhydrous ethanol, used in gasoline blends, closed the week practically stable with a slight decrease of 4 centavos of real, or 0.02%, compared to the week of May 20 to 24. Last week, anhydrous ethanol was sold by mills at R$ 2.6227 per liter, compared to R$ 2.6231 per liter the previous week.

Paulínia Daily Indicator The Paulínia Daily Indicator for hydrated ethanol ended the last business day of May down by 1.08% compared to the previous day. The biofuel was traded by mills on Friday (31) at R$ 2,424.50 per m³, compared to R$ 2,451.00 per m³ on Wednesday. In May, the indicator accumulated a decrease of 1.10%.
